> Hmm. Is it possible to boot a minimal Linux OS from a cdrom on this > broken display Dell (with 256M ram) that would enable me to use it as a > print server? I would use a wired Ethernet connection to the hub in the > basement. (...) Yes, just attatch an external monitor to simplify the installation process and once done you can control your box via ssh. Consider using a light DE/WM or none at all because 256 MiB of RAM is very low for big desktops like GNOME or KDE. You can also use your laptop as a secondary backup server or for monitoring purposes.
